Zeekr 003 electric crossover undergoes testing in Europe ahead of official launch

The Zeekr 003 is set to rival the Volkswagen ID.3 and MG 4.

The Geely-owned Zeekr brand is finalising the launch of a new electric vehicle in the European market. The Zeekr 003 is expected to arrive in Europe very soon and will be one of Geely’s first models in Europe. The all-electric crossover is set to rival the Volkswagen ID.3 and MG4.

With its official unveiling scheduled for the 2023 Shanghai Motor Show, the Zeekr 003 is currently undergoing testing on European soil. Production of the electric crossover is expected to begin later this year. The launch of this new vehicle is part of the brand’s strategy to double its annual sales to 140,000 units this year.

The Zeekr 003, as it is expected to be called (although it is currently codenamed ‘BX1E’), is based on Geely Group’s SEA platform, which has also been used in its other two electric models: Zeekr 001 and Zeekr 009. The Zeekr 003 has been designed at Geely’s Gothenburg site in Sweden, giving the vehicle the modern look that we are used to from the brand, even with a nice camouflage.

Although not confirmed, its dimensions are rumoured to be around 4.30 metres long, 1.83 metres wide and 1.64 metres high, which places it with the brother of the Smart #1, which has also been developed by Geely, in association with Mercedes-Benz. Rear-wheel drive and all-wheel drive versions are expected to be available , with maximum power outputs of up to 315 kW (422 hp).
